## Runbook: Restarting the Lattisbrook Timetable Solver

When the solver stalls mid-generation, plugin authors should first drain the queue with `lts drain --soft`, then confirm no constraint workers are still holding locks. Restart order matters: scheduler core first, then your plugin's worker pool. All config comes from the env file shipped in the plugin template; most defaults are fine. The solver API requires an auth credential, declared on the next line.

vault entry, fadup-tagag: RELAY_SECRET8=2fd92179

Action item from the Brindlecote outage review: the Fixturely test-data factory was generating oversized seed batches, which starved CI runners and delayed the 7.1 cut. Owner is the release manager. We agreed to cap batch size and add a generation timeout before the next freeze, with limits verified against the Oakhurst staging pool. The agreed constants to enforce in config are the following.

constants for yaduf-fahag:
BUDGETS = {
    "kelix": 528,
    "briwyn": 734,
}

Step 6: Deploy the Fennigate PDF invoice renderer. Pull the tagged build, run the font-embed check, and confirm sample invoices render without clipped totals. Support should spot-check three locales. Do not restart the queue workers until rendering passes. The renderer won't accept the new template bundle unless it's signed, so sign it with the key that follows.

deploy key for baweg-bajeg: bky9_DYLNv2wGq

## Fix audio drift in Hallwright guide app

Fixes stuttering playback reported by visitors at the Verrow Gallery exhibit. Root cause: buffer underruns on older devices when switching tracks near beacons. Support team: tell users to update; no settings changes needed on their end. This PR enlarges the prefetch buffer and adds a beacon debounce. The tuned values are listed here.

tuning table, fajop-hafog:
WEIGHTS = {
    "soriel": 277,
    "belael": 101,
}

Archive run — Vellmark Depot. Paper ledgers from the Harrowby counting room go out Thursday. Box, strap, seal. No loose sheets. Driver signs the manifest at the dock, not inside. Two boxes max per crate. Return empty crates same day. The courier hand-over instruction below is confidential; share it with the assigned driver only.

drop instructions, hahip-badug: the quenox ralath courier leaves the kaseth fraiel rusiel tameth belys istdor ralion giliel ledger at gate 7830 under passcode 165413